Job Description
We are seeking a Project Manager to join our team to oversee all aspects of the building process, working closely with engineers, architects, sub-contractors and general contractors in developing budgets, establishing timetables, and determining labor and costs.
This role is a full time position Monday through Friday between 8 a.m. and 5 p.m. and will be responsible for project planning, distributing resources, managing the budget and managing relationships with key participants.
A successful candidate will need to have high integrity, strong aptitude for the job and a positive attitude, as well as experience in both construction and business development.
Responsibilities
- Understand the contractual terms and requirements of projects and uphold Apex’s interest
- Organize and coordinate the project’s schedule with Apex’s in-house labor and subcontractors to maintain the customers’ expectations
- Ensure projects meet cost requirements as well as updating forecasted revenue and costs reports
- Routinely meet with customers and vendors to identify potential issues and problem solve them
- Assure proper accounting for project change orders in a timely manner
- Visit job sites as needed
- Manage projects with a hands-on and team effort approach including meeting strict deadlines
- Other duties and tasks as assigned
